1lb Ground Pork
1/2lb. Steak, cut into thin strips
1T Chili Oil (Browning meats – DONT SKIP!)
2 cans Stewed Tomatoes, undrained
1/2c Water (Use to deglaze pan meats were cooked in)
1 Beef Broth Cube
2T TO 3T Soy Sauce (I use 2)
2T TO 3T Hoisin (I use 2)
1T Rice Vinegar
2 cans black beans, drained
1/2 can Bean Sprouts, drained, quick chop*
1/2 can Water Chestnuts*
1 Onion
1 Green Pepper
1/2 Red Pepper
1/2 Yellow Pepper
1 Garlic Clove, minced
2T Jalapeno, deseeded, minced
1 tsp Brown Sugar
1/4 tsp Ginger
1/4 tsp 5 Spice Seasoning
1/4 tsp Red Pepper Flakes
1/4 tsp Black Pepper
1tsp Chili Powder
Hard Chow Mein Noodles
Thinly slice steak. Add Chili Oil to skillet and brown steak, add in ground pork. Brown. Add to crock. Use 1/2c water to get that flavor the meat left behind in skillet. (Just turn on heat, add water, stir to pick up flavor left behind) Add water to crock. Add rest of ingredients to crock. Cook on low 6 or so hours. Serve topped with Hard Chow Mein Noodles.
